In this unique role you will be working as both aCookandCulinary Assistantbased on needs. As aCookatWesthavenyou will be working in a commercial kitchen to make specialized meals for our residents. This can include working with dietary needs that require diabetic low-sodium and pureed meals along with batch cooking. You will ensure that all food preparation and cooking activities comply with health cleanliness and safety aCulinary Assistant you will gain valuable knowledge and experience by serving our residents employees and family members meals. Cook/ Culinary Assistant Responsibilities:

  • Deliver exceptional service to residents by providing fast friendly and excellent customer service to all guests.
  • Prepare and cook all meals to ensure adherence to recipes and quality standards.
  • Observe and report on low stock or high-demand choices.
  • Observe and report on resident change of condition or changes in ability.
  • Participate in meetings and required training to maintain regulatory standards of food service at the community.
  • Inspect kitchen for conformance to government and company safety and sanitation requirements.
  • Provide excellent customer service to residents staff and families.
  • Collaborates with all departments to provide safe quality and nutritious meals and service to residents.
  • Assist in maintaining a clean and sanitary dietary department.
  • Wash dishes and clean the kitchen and dining rooms.
  • Assist residents employees and guests with a broad range of dietary needs.
  • Perform additional tasks as needed.
Cook/ Culinary Assistant Qualifications:
  • 1 yearcommercial cooking/ food preparation experience required.
  • Selected candidates are required to pass background checks.
  • Prior serving/ dining experience preferred but not Will Train!
  • Completion of food safety handling and sanitation education upon hire
  • Must be able to read and follow recipes.
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ced changing environment.
  • Ability to stand for length of shift.

Here at Westhaven we are known for our small town feel and tight-knit community. Initially Westhaven began as a Swedish Old Folks Home dedicated for retired Swedish Evangelical Free Church Pastors. As an integral part of the Evangelical Free Church we are mission driven community and offer compassionate and career growth support to our employees.
